The Financial Industry Business Ontology (FIBO) defines the sets of things that are of interest in financial business applications and the ways that those things can relate to one another. In this way, FIBO can give meaning to any data (e.g., spreadsheets, relational databases, XML documents) that describe the business of finance.
This resolution addresses a gap in our derivatives representation with respect to certificates. Certificates are popular in the European market and are structured instruments. To address them, a new ontology has been added that extends the content we have in PoolBackedSecurities and adds a number of variations for equity as well as debt-based structured instruments.
